脚本宝典收集整理的这篇文章主要介绍了如何在主域的子域中包含php文件,脚本宝典觉得挺不错的,现在分享给大家,也给大家做个参考。
--MainDomain -header.PHP -index.PHP -footer.PHP --subdomain -index.PHP
现在我想在index.PHP中包含来自主域的header.PHP,它位于子域中.
>例如,假设您有两个子域:carrot.cake.COM和chocolate.cake.com
>胡萝卜子域中有一个文件:carrot.cake.com/scripts/login.PHP
>你在巧克力子域名中有一个文件:chocolate.cake.com/index.PHP
>您希望在“index.PHP”文件中包含文件“LOGin.PHP”.
重要的是,这是可能的,但只有在将这两个域的文件存储在一个服务器文件系统上时才有可能.
<?PHP echo '<br>'.$_SERVER['DOCUMENT_ROOT'].'<br>'; ?>
然后在浏览器中加载index.PHP文件.它将显示您的实际目录文件夹是什么.例如,当我这样做时,它向我显示我的文件系统看起来像:
/home3/cake/public_htML/chocolate_domain
你的将是不同的矿山,所以测试PHP代码片段,你自己.然后立即删除该代码.它仅用于测试目的.但现在您知道如何实际访问所有域的所有文件夹.这意味着您的index.PHP文件位于,例如,
/home3/cake/public_html/chocolate_domain/index.PHP
/home3/cake/public_html/carrot_domain/scripts/login.PHP
现在,为了最终的结果!如果要在“index.PHP”中包含“login.PHP”,则应将以下代码放入“index.PHP”文件中:
<?PHP include("/home3/cake/public_html/carrot_domain/scripts/login.PHP"); ?>
请再次记住,你的实际路径是不同的,所以使用文档根的回声测试它,就像我之前说的那样〜
祝你好运〜
以上是脚本宝典为你收集整理的如何在主域的子域中包含php文件全部内容,希望文章能够帮你解决如何在主域的子域中包含php文件所遇到的问题。
本图文内容来源于网友网络收集整理提供,作为学习参考使用,版权属于原作者。
如您有任何意见或建议可联系处理。小编QQ:384754419,请注明来意。